Instead of storing your files in some distant server controlled by a corporate name or behind policies you never chose Walrus breaks your data into pieces called blobs and spreads them across a decentralized web of storage nodes. The system doesn’t need to copy everything endlessly for safety; it uses brilliant innovations like erasure coding and the RedStuff protocol, an advanced encoding method that fragments your data with fewer redundant copies but higher resilience so your information can be reconstructed even if many nodes are offline or compromised.

Running on the Sui blockchain matters deeply. Sui’s fast finality and object-centric design let storage references become dynamic on-chain objects — meaning that smart contracts and applications can interact with stored data just as naturally as they do with tokens or user accounts. The WAL token is the economic heart of this dream. It’s not a symbol of hype. It’s the lifeblood that keeps the Walrus network running. You pay WAL when you store data on the network, and the protocol is designed so that those payments stay stable in real-world terms rather than fluctuating wildly, anchoring storage costs with predictability and fairness. Storage node operators and stakers earn WAL for the vital service they provide in maintaining data availability. WAL can also be staked or delegated, tying participation and governance together so that the community itself has a voice in how the network grows and evolves.
